Biography
Originally from Columbus, Ohio but now residing in South Florida, Joey Couden is a professional poker player with more than $2.4 million in lifetime earnings (as of Summer 2022) dating back to 2008 according to The Hendon Mob. That includes a career-best score of $251,523 for finishing fourth in the 2018 World Poker Tour Seminole Hard Rock Poker Showdown.
At the 2018 World Series of Poker (WOSP), Couden became a gold bracelet winner after he defeated French poker legend Bruno Fitoussi in heads-up play in Event #53: $1,500 Pot-Limit Omaha Hi-Lo 8 or Better, good for a $244,370 payday.
